-- - ^ . . ’743.3 d Jr FEDERAL RESERVE BANK OF NEW YORK July 22, 197 !+ CURRENCY AID COIN BAGS To All Banks in the Second Federal Reserve District: Your attention is called to p a r agraph 36 of Operating Circular No. 3, Revised N ovember 1 8 , 1970, which reads as follows: "Empty currency and coin bags b e aring the names of other banks in the Second Federal Reserve District, received b y us, are returned from time to time, at our expense, to the banks whose names appear thereon. It will be appreciated if banks that receive our bags or bags of a U n i t e d States Mint will return the empty bags to us b y parcel p o s t , after a small number have accumulated. to the Branch. Bags be a r i n g the name of our Buffalo Branch should be returned Credit will be given for the cost of postage." During recent months the availability of cotton bags has become critical and their cost greatly increased. Accordingly, we ask you r cooperation in returning p romptly currency and coin bags be a r i n g our name or that of a U n i t e d States Mint. Al f r e d Ha y e s , President.
